I was referred to Lymington Orthopaedics from Romsey Hospital. The efficiency from the first MRI scan and the initial appointment was excellent. When I was given a date for the operation on my finger I was unsure as to whether to have it done as it was an unusual and complicated procedure. The surgeon phoned me at home to discuss it with me. I had the operation on 27th Jan and was so impressed with the hospital.The staff were kind and friendly, the hospital was clean and the atmosphere was lovely. I have had two follow up appointments since and although the finger is not a 100%, which I was aware of before I had it done as it was such a delicate operation, I am pleased with the result. All the way through I have felt valued as a patient. Thankyou to the surgeon and the team. I would certainly recommend Lymington and would always asked to be referred there if I needed any other treatment.
